Presented by Atlantic Black Box and their partners

WHERE2024 is a partnership between Atlantic Black Box,  Wabanaki REACH, Indigo Arts Alliance, Community Change Inc., In Kinship Collective, The Third Place, Pejepscot Portage Mapping Project, York History Partners, Maine Black Community Development, and Momentum Conservation.

Over seven months, a series of walks and programs will take place in seven locations throughout the state, offering us all many moving opportunities to collaborate in surfacing suppressed stories of genocide and survival, enslavement and resistance, displacement and represencing.
